Chlorine in PDB 2pjp: Structure of the Mrna-Binding Domain of Elongation Factor Selb From E.Coli in Complex with Secis Rna

Protein crystallography data

The structure of Structure of the Mrna-Binding Domain of Elongation Factor Selb From E.Coli in Complex with Secis Rna, PDB code: 2pjp was solved by N.Soler, D.Fourmy, S.Yoshizawa,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 51.50 / 2.30
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 103.498, 56.515, 48.414, 90.00, 95.60, 90.00
R / Rfree (%) 20 / 25.1

Other elements in 2pjp:

The structure of Structure of the Mrna-Binding Domain of Elongation Factor Selb From E.Coli in Complex with Secis Rna also contains other interesting chemical elements:

Magnesium (Mg) 17 atoms
Calcium (Ca) 4 atoms
Sodium (Na) 1 atom
